mirror of
https://github.com/klzgrad/naiveproxy.git
synced 2024-11-28 08:16:09 +03:00
32 lines
1.1 KiB
C++
32 lines
1.1 KiB
C++
|
// Copyright 2014 The Chromium Authors. All rights reserved.
|
||
|
// Use of this source code is governed by a BSD-style license that can be
|
||
|
// found in the LICENSE file.
|
||
|
|
||
|
#include "net/quic/test_tools/mock_quic_dispatcher.h"
|
||
|
|
||
|
#include "net/quic/test_tools/quic_test_utils.h"
|
||
|
|
||
|
namespace net {
|
||
|
namespace test {
|
||
|
|
||
|
MockQuicDispatcher::MockQuicDispatcher(
|
||
|
const QuicConfig& config,
|
||
|
const QuicCryptoServerConfig* crypto_config,
|
||
|
QuicVersionManager* version_manager,
|
||
|
std::unique_ptr<QuicConnectionHelperInterface> helper,
|
||
|
std::unique_ptr<QuicCryptoServerStream::Helper> session_helper,
|
||
|
std::unique_ptr<QuicAlarmFactory> alarm_factory,
|
||
|
QuicHttpResponseCache* response_cache)
|
||
|
: QuicSimpleDispatcher(config,
|
||
|
crypto_config,
|
||
|
version_manager,
|
||
|
std::move(helper),
|
||
|
std::move(session_helper),
|
||
|
std::move(alarm_factory),
|
||
|
response_cache) {}
|
||
|
|
||
|
MockQuicDispatcher::~MockQuicDispatcher() {}
|
||
|
|
||
|
} // namespace test
|
||
|
} // namespace net
|